Concrete AI opportunities with ROI framing
1. Fraud, Waste, and Abuse Detection
Medicaid programs nationally lose billions to improper payments. IME can deploy unsupervised machine learning models on historical claims data to flag aberrant billing patterns—such as upcoding, phantom billing, or unbundling—in near real-time. The ROI is direct: every dollar of fraud prevented or recovered flows straight to the bottom line, often delivering 5-10x returns on AI investment within the first year.
2. Predictive Care Management
By applying predictive models to enrollee claims and demographic data, IME can identify individuals at high risk for costly emergency department visits or hospitalizations. Proactive outreach and care coordination can reduce avoidable utilization. Even a 5% reduction in high-cost events translates to millions in savings, while improving patient health—a clear win-win.
3. Intelligent Prior Authorization
Manual prior authorization is a bottleneck for providers and a drain on staff time. Natural language processing (NLP) can ingest clinical documentation and auto-approve straightforward requests against policy rules, escalating only exceptions to human reviewers. This cuts turnaround time by 50-70%, reduces administrative costs, and accelerates patient access to care.
Deployment risks specific to this size band
Mid-sized government agencies face unique hurdles. Legacy Medicaid Management Information Systems (MMIS) often lack modern APIs, complicating integration. Data privacy under HIPAA demands rigorous security controls, and any AI model used for public benefits must be audited for bias to avoid disproportionate impact on vulnerable populations. Additionally, a 201-500 person organization may lack deep in-house AI talent, making vendor selection and change management critical. Starting with a narrow, high-impact pilot—such as fraud detection—can build internal buy-in and demonstrate value before scaling. Procurement cycles and state IT governance may slow momentum, but the long-term efficiency gains justify persistent effort.
